📋What's Included
ScopeTypically Includes
- Sod or seed lawn
- Garden bed preparation
- Mulch & edging
- Shrubs & perennials (basic)
- Grading & soil prep
- Labor
Typically Excludes
- Hardscaping (pavers, retaining walls)
- Irrigation system
- Mature tree planting
- Outdoor lighting
- Fencing
Based on landscaping a standard 2,000 sq ft front or back yard.

Manhattan projects often carry a 1.3x to 1.5x price multiplier due to logistical challenges. These include crane rentals ($2,000–$5,000 per day), freight elevator reservations, and the labor-intensive process of hand-carrying materials through narrow brownstone access points.
Rooftop projects range from $15,000 for small terrace container gardens to over $100,000 for full transformations. Structural engineering assessments, which are mandatory for DOB permits, typically cost between $1,500 and $5,000 alone.
Yes, any residential work over $200 requires a contractor licensed by the Department of Consumer and Worker Protection (DCWP). Significant structural changes, irrigation systems, or rooftop work often require Department of Buildings (DOB) permits, which can add $1,000+ to project costs.
In 2026, professional labor rates in NYC range from $70 to $110 per hour. Rates below this range often indicate unlicensed or uninsured work, which poses a significant liability risk for NYC property owners.
